Understanding Rust: A Deep Dive

Rust, scientifically known as iron oxide, is the result of a chemical reaction called oxidation. This process occurs when iron or an iron alloy, such as steel, is exposed to oxygen and moisture. The oxygen atoms combine with the iron atoms on the surface of the metal, forming a layer of iron oxide, which we know as rust. The presence of electrolytes, such as salt, accelerates this process. That’s why coastal areas and road salt used in winter can significantly increase the rate of rust formation. Understanding the chemistry behind rust is crucial for choosing the right removal method and implementing effective prevention strategies.

The Chemistry of Rust Formation

The simplified chemical equation for rust formation is:

4Fe + 3O2 + 6H2O → 4Fe(OH)3

Where:

* Fe represents iron
* O2 represents oxygen
* H2O represents water
* Fe(OH)3 represents hydrated iron(III) oxide (rust)

This equation demonstrates that iron, oxygen, and water are the key ingredients for rust formation. The process is more complex than this simple equation suggests, involving electrochemical reactions and the formation of various iron oxides. The presence of impurities in the metal and environmental factors like temperature and humidity also play a significant role.

Different Types of Rust

While we generally refer to it as “rust,” there are different types of iron oxides, each with slightly different properties and appearances. Common types include:

* **Red Rust:** The most common type, formed by hydrated iron(III) oxide. It’s typically flaky and porous, allowing moisture and oxygen to penetrate deeper into the metal.
* **Brown Rust:** Often found in environments with lower oxygen levels, such as submerged metal structures. It’s generally more stable than red rust.
* **Black Rust (Magnetite):** A more protective form of iron oxide that can sometimes prevent further corrosion. It’s often used in controlled environments to create a corrosion-resistant coating.

DIY Rust Removal Methods

These methods utilize common household items and are suitable for removing light to moderate rust. They are generally less aggressive than professional techniques, making them ideal for delicate or antique items.

1. Vinegar

Vinegar, specifically white vinegar, is a mild acid that effectively dissolves rust. To use vinegar, submerge the rusted object in white vinegar for several hours or overnight. For larger objects, you can soak a cloth in vinegar and apply it to the rusted area, ensuring it stays moist. After soaking, scrub the rust with a brush or steel wool. Rinse the object thoroughly with water and dry it completely to prevent further rusting. Our extensive testing shows that vinegar works best on lightly rusted surfaces.

2. Baking Soda

Baking soda is a mild abrasive that can help remove rust without damaging the underlying metal. Create a paste by mixing baking soda with water. Apply the paste to the rusted area and let it sit for a few hours. Then, scrub the rust with a brush or steel wool. Rinse the object with water and dry it thoroughly. Baking soda is particularly effective for removing rust from chrome surfaces.

3. Lemon Juice and Salt

The combination of lemon juice and salt creates a natural rust remover. Sprinkle salt on the rusted area and then squeeze lemon juice over the salt. Let the mixture sit for a few hours, then scrub the rust with a brush or steel wool. Rinse the object with water and dry it completely. The citric acid in lemon juice helps dissolve the rust, while the salt acts as an abrasive.

4. Potato and Dish Soap

Believe it or not, a potato can help remove rust! The oxalic acid in potatoes helps dissolve rust. Cut a potato in half and apply dish soap to the cut surface. Scrub the rusted area with the potato, adding more dish soap as needed. Rinse the object with water and dry it thoroughly. This method is particularly effective for removing rust from knives and other kitchen utensils.

Professional Rust Removal Techniques

For more severe rust or for large-scale projects, professional rust removal techniques may be necessary. These methods typically involve specialized equipment and chemicals and should be performed by trained professionals.

1. Sandblasting

Sandblasting, also known as abrasive blasting, involves using a high-pressure stream of abrasive material, such as sand, to remove rust and other contaminants from metal surfaces. This method is highly effective for removing heavy rust and preparing metal surfaces for painting or coating. However, it can be abrasive and may damage delicate surfaces. Based on expert consensus, sandblasting is best left to professionals.

2. Chemical Rust Removal

Chemical rust removers contain strong acids or chelating agents that dissolve rust. These products are available in liquid, gel, and paste forms. Apply the chemical rust remover to the rusted area according to the manufacturer’s instructions. Allow it to sit for the recommended time, then scrub the rust with a brush or steel wool. Rinse the object thoroughly with water and dry it completely. Always wear appropriate personal protective equipment (PPE), such as gloves and eye protection, when using chemical rust removers.

3. Electrolysis

Electrolysis is a process that uses an electric current to remove rust from metal. The rusted object is submerged in an electrolyte solution and connected to the negative terminal of a power source (cathode). A sacrificial anode, typically made of steel, is connected to the positive terminal. When the electric current is applied, the rust is transferred from the object to the anode. Electrolysis is a highly effective method for removing rust from intricate or hard-to-reach areas.

4. Laser Rust Removal

Laser rust removal is a relatively new technology that uses a high-powered laser beam to vaporize rust and other contaminants from metal surfaces. This method is highly precise and can be used on a wide range of materials. It’s also environmentally friendly, as it doesn’t involve the use of chemicals or abrasives. However, laser rust removal equipment is expensive, making it accessible to a more limited audience.

Insightful Q&A Section

Here are 10 insightful questions and answers related to rust removal:

**Q1: How does the temperature of the Evapo-Rust solution affect its performance?**
A: Warmer temperatures generally accelerate the chemical reaction, leading to faster rust removal. However, excessively high temperatures can degrade the solution. Room temperature (around 70°F or 21°C) is typically ideal. Storing the solution in a cool, dry place when not in use will help maintain its effectiveness.

**Q2: Can I use Evapo-Rust on painted metal surfaces?**
A: Evapo-Rust is designed to remove rust without harming the underlying metal. However, it may affect some types of paint. It’s always recommended to test a small, inconspicuous area first to ensure compatibility. If the paint is loose or flaking, Evapo-Rust may lift it.

**Q3: How do I dispose of used Evapo-Rust solution?**
A: Evapo-Rust is biodegradable and can typically be disposed of down the drain with plenty of water. However, it’s always best to check with your local regulations for proper disposal methods. If the solution is heavily contaminated with rust particles, you may need to filter them out before disposal.

**Q4: What is the best way to clean metal after removing rust with Evapo-Rust?**
A: After removing the rusted object from the Evapo-Rust solution, rinse it thoroughly with water. Then, dry it completely with a clean cloth or compressed air. You can also use a mild detergent to remove any remaining residue. Applying a rust preventative, such as a rust inhibitor spray or a coat of paint, is recommended to protect the metal from further corrosion.

**Q5: Can I use Evapo-Rust in an ultrasonic cleaner?**
A: Yes, Evapo-Rust can be used in an ultrasonic cleaner. The ultrasonic waves will help to agitate the solution and accelerate the rust removal process. However, it’s important to follow the manufacturer’s instructions for both the Evapo-Rust and the ultrasonic cleaner.

**Q6: How long does it take for Evapo-Rust to remove rust completely?**
A: The amount of time required depends on the severity of the rust and the temperature of the solution. Light rust may be removed in a few hours, while heavy rust may require overnight soaking. Regularly check the object and scrub any remaining rust with a brush or steel wool.

**Q7: Will Evapo-Rust remove bluing from firearms?**
A: Yes, Evapo-Rust can remove bluing from firearms. Bluing is a type of controlled rust that provides a protective coating. Evapo-Rust will remove this coating along with the unwanted rust. If you want to preserve the bluing, avoid using Evapo-Rust on those areas.

**Q8: How do I prevent flash rust from forming after removing rust with Evapo-Rust?**
A: Flash rust is a thin layer of rust that can form quickly after removing rust from metal. To prevent flash rust, dry the metal completely and immediately apply a rust preventative, such as a rust inhibitor spray or a coat of paint. You can also use a dehumidifier to reduce the humidity in the air.

**Q9: Can I use Evapo-Rust to remove rust from cast iron cookware?**
A: Yes, Evapo-Rust can be used to remove rust from cast iron cookware. However, it’s important to re-season the cast iron after removing the rust to protect it from further corrosion. Seasoning involves coating the cast iron with oil and baking it in the oven.

**Q10: What are the active ingredients in Evapo-Rust, and how do they work?**
A: The active ingredients in Evapo-Rust are proprietary chelating agents. These agents selectively bind to the rust molecules and lift them away from the underlying metal without harming the metal itself. The exact chemical composition is a trade secret, but the process is known as selective chelation.
